RESOLUTION AUTHORIZING AN AWARD OF CONTRACT TO ADVANCED INFRASTRUCTURE DESIGN, INC. TP CONDUCT A COUNTYWIDE PAVEMENT CONDITION ASSESSMENT PROJECT, PURSUANT TO N.J.S.A. 40A:11-5(1)(a)(i)

 

body

 

WHEREAS, the County of Passaic (hereafter “County”) is a body politic and corporate pursuant to N.J.S.A. 40:18-1 and vested with all rights contained therein; and

 

WHEREAS, pursuant to N.J.S.A. 40:20-1 the Board of County Commissioners of the County of Passaic (hereafter “Board”) is vested with managing the property, finances, and affairs of the County; and

 

WHEREAS, pursuant to N.J.S.A. 40A:11-5(1)(a)(i), any contract the amount of which exceeds the bid threshold, may be negotiated and awarded by the Board without public advertising for bids and bidding thereof and shall be awarded by resolution of the Board if, it is for the provision or performance of professional services; and

 

WHEREAS, on December 29, 2025, the Board approved Resolution No. R-25-1271, authorizing the acceptance of a grant from the New Jersey Department of Transportation (hereafter “NJDOT”) in the amount of three hundred thousand dollars ($300,000.00) to be used to fund a Countywide Pavement Condition Assessment Project (hereafter “Project”); and

 

WHEREAS, the Passaic County Engineer is seeking a contractor approved by the NJDOT to perform the Project; and

 

WHEREAS, Advanced Infrastructure Design, Inc., provided a quote to the Passaic County Engineer, attached hereto and made part hereof, for the Project, which includes automated data collection to assist the County in making informed programming decisions regarding the preservation and treatment of County roadways, in an amount not to exceed two hundred ninety-six thousand seven hundred twenty-eight dollars and seventy-seven cents ($296,728.77), which is recommended for approval by the Passaic County Engineer; and

 

WHEREAS, Advanced Infrastructure Design, Inc. has executed and notarized the County’s Business Entity Disclosure Certification for non-fair and open contracts required pursuant to N.J.S.A. 19:44A-20.8, which is attached to and made part of this resolution; and

 

WHEREAS, the Project is being fully funded by the NJDOT; and

 

WHEREAS, funds are available in Account No. G-01-45-711-026-911, or any other account that may be deemed appropriate by the Chief Financial Officer or his designee, and the availability of funds has been contingently certified by the Chief Financial Officer subject to sufficient funds being appropriated by the Board in the 2026 and/or subsequent years’ County budget(s), which is attached to and made part of this Resolution; and

 

WHEREAS, this matter was discussed at the March 11, 2026 meeting of the Public Works Committee, and is being recommended to the Board for approval; and

 

NOW, THEREFORE LET IT BE RESOLVED, pursuant to N.J.S.A. 40A:11-5(1)(a)(i), the Board of County Commissioners of the County of Passaic authorizes an award of contract to Advanced Infrastructure Design, Inc., in a total amount not to exceed two hundred ninety-six thousand seven hundred twenty-eight dollars and seventy-seven cents ($296,728.77), to conduct the Countywide Pavement Condition Assessment Project, as recommended by the Passaic County Engineer.

 

LET IT BE FURTHER RESOLVED, the Clerk to the Board shall publish on the Public Notices page of the County’s website a brief notice stating the nature, duration, service, and amount of the contract to Advanced Infrastructure Design, Inc., and maintain a copy of the resolution on file and available for public inspection in the Office of the Clerk to the Board.

 

LET IT BE FURTHER RESOLVED, that the Clerk to the Board, County Counsel, and the Director of the Board are authorized to take any other steps necessary to carry out the purpose of this resolution
